現代のビジネス環境において、データの有効活用は企業競争力の源泉となっています。特に、大量かつ多様なデータを効率的に管理・分析するためには、ETL(Extract, Transform, Load)プロセスの導入が不可欠です。本記事では、「ETLとは」からその基本的な機能、導入のメリット、選定時のポイントまでを詳しく解説し、若手ビジネスマンがデータ活用において成功を収めるための道筋を示します。
ETLとは
ETLとは、複数のデータソースからデータを抽出(Extract)、変換(Transform)、そして書き出し(Load)を行い、データウェアハウス(DWH)と呼ばれる統合データベースに格納する一連のプロセスを指します。各工程の詳細は以下の通りです。
抽出(Extract)
ETLプロセスの最初の段階であり、異なるシステムやデータベースから必要なデータを取り出します。この段階では、データの構造や形式を解析し、必要なデータのみを選定します。
変換(Transform)
抽出されたデータをターゲットデータベースに適合させるために、変換や加工を行います。具体的には、データのクレンジング(重複や欠損の解消)、マッピング(データ形式の統一)、マージ(異なるソースからのデータ統合)などの処理が含まれます。
書き出し(Load)
最終的に変換されたデータをデータウェアハウスに書き出し、格納します。この段階では、データの整合性と一貫性が確保された状態で保存され、後続のデータ分析やビジネスインテリジェンス活動に利用されます。
ETLは、企業が持つ膨大なデータを一元管理し、意思決定の精度を高めるための重要な手段です。特に、データウェアハウスを活用することで、異なるシステム間のデータ統合が容易になり、ビジネスの迅速な展開が可能となります。
ETLの注意点
ETLプロセスの導入には多くのメリットがある一方で、いくつかの注意点も存在します。以下に主要なポイントを挙げます。
データの品質管理
ETLプロセスではデータの変換や統合が行われますが、この際にデータの品質を維持するための厳密な管理が必要です。不適切な変換や不整合なデータの取り扱いは、最終的なデータウェアハウスの品質を低下させ、ビジネス意思決定に悪影響を及ぼす可能性があります。
システム負荷の考慮
大量のデータを処理するETLプロセスは、システムに大きな負荷をかけることがあります。特に、リアルタイム性が求められる環境では、ETLツールの性能とスケーラビリティが重要な要素となります。適切なツール選定とインフラ整備が不可欠です。
ツール選定の複雑さ
市場には多種多様なETLツールが存在し、それぞれが異なる機能や特性を持っています。自社のニーズに最適なツールを選定するためには、十分な調査と評価が必要です。また、ツールの導入後のサポート体制や更新頻度も考慮する必要があります。
データセキュリティの確保
ETLプロセスでは多くのデータを取り扱うため、データのセキュリティ対策が欠かせません。データの暗号化やアクセス制御、監査ログの管理など、適切なセキュリティ対策を講じることが求められます。
これらの注意点を踏まえ、ETLプロセスを効果的に導入・運用することで、データの価値を最大限に引き出すことが可能となります。
まとめ
ETLは、現代のデータ駆動型ビジネスにおいて欠かせないプロセスであり、データの抽出、変換、書き出しを通じて、企業の意思決定を支える基盤を構築します。効果的なETLの導入には、データ品質の管理、システム負荷の考慮、適切なツール選定、そしてデータセキュリティの確保が重要です。
若手ビジネスマンにとって、ETLの理解と活用は、データの有効活用を通じたビジネス戦略の立案や実行において大きな武器となります。今後ますます進化するデータテクノロジーの中で、ETLプロセスをマスターし、データドリブンな組織の成長に寄与することが求められます。
最適なETLツールの選定と効果的な導入により、企業はデータの持つ潜在能力を最大化し、競争優位性を確立することができるでしょう。データ管理の専門性を高め、ビジネスの成功を掴むために、ETLプロセスの理解と実践を積極的に推進していくことが重要です。